I have to vm servers running off the host pc. All re set
to DHCP. The 2 vm's come up with the same ip address. If
you check dns records they both show different server
names but the same ip address. I try to release the ip and
renew, but it will not pick up a new one. The only fix I
have found is to remove and re-add one of the vm's to the
domain. Any ideas on this one?

Yes, do NOT use DHCP for servers, use Static addresses.

Remember DHCP will apply an IP address to a MAC address on your PC.
Since the PC has one network card, hence one MAC address, you get ONE
IP address.
